Bash 脚本后如何还原?293
Bash 脚本是一个强大的工具,它允许用户自动化任务和执行各种操作。但是,在运行 Bash 脚本时,有时可能会发生意外或错误。在这种情况下,用户可能需要还原系统以使其恢复到以前的状态。
下面列出了还原 Bash 脚本后系统的一些方法:## 使用版本控制系统
如果用户使用版本控制系统(例如 Git)来管理其脚本,他们可以简单地回滚到脚本的先前版本。这可以通过使用以下命令来实现:```
git checkout
```
## 使用备份
如果用户已创建脚本的备份,他们可以将备份还原到系统中。这可以通过使用以下命令来实现:```
cp
```
## 手动编辑脚本
如果用户没有备份或未使用版本控制系统,他们可以手动编辑脚本文件以还原它。这需要用户仔细检查脚本并恢复意外更改。用户可以使用以下命令来编辑脚本:```
nano
```
## 使用恢复命令
某些 Bash 脚本可能包含用于还原系统的内置命令。用户可以检查脚本的文档或源代码以了解是否存在此类命令。## 恢复系统
如果上述方法均不奏效,用户可能需要考虑还原整个系统。这可以通过使用以下命令来实现:```
sudo systemd-restore
```
## 其他注意事项
在还原 Bash 脚本后,用户需要注意以下事项:* 检查脚本的依赖项:确保脚本所需的所有依赖项都已安装。
* 测试脚本:在将脚本投入生产环境之前,请对其进行彻底测试以确保其正常运行。
* 创建定期备份:定期创建脚本和系统的备份,以防将来需要还原。
通过遵循这些步骤,用户可以轻松地还原 Bash 脚本后系统。采取适当的预防措施并定期备份可以帮助保护系统免受意外更改的影响。
2024-12-12
上一篇:bash脚本中的文件复制
下一篇:命令输出到文件
【超实用】Python少儿编程入门:孩子学编程必备工具、常用库与学习路径全解析!
https://jb123.cn/python/73453.html
Perl循环控制:深度剖析next、last、redo与更高级用法
https://jb123.cn/perl/73452.html
Perl语言与骆驼:代码沙漠中的坚韧行者
https://jb123.cn/perl/73451.html
玩转JavaScript时间魔法:从入门到精通,动态更新与优雅格式化全解析!
https://jb123.cn/javascript/73450.html
Perl哈希数据整合与覆盖:实战指南
https://jb123.cn/perl/73449.html
热门文章
指定 Java 路径以运行 Bash 脚本
https://jb123.cn/bash/13396.html
Bash 脚本监控 Linux 系统
https://jb123.cn/bash/8959.html
bash编写脚本:深入浅出的指南
https://jb123.cn/bash/7139.html
40 个 Bash 脚本解释器命令
https://jb123.cn/bash/16341.html
在 Xshell 中执行 Bash 脚本的全面指南
https://jb123.cn/bash/13897.html